WebAug 5, 2024 · Bird of paradise is a rapidly-growing plant that needs to reach a certain size before it blooms. A bird of paradise that is 3 to 4 feet tall grows well in a 10-inch pot. A 5- to 6-foot plant usually thrives in a 14-inch …

WebBird of Paradise leaves can split for a variety of reasons. Underwatering, overwatering, low humidity levels, old leaves, light issues, pests, and diseases are among the causes. … WebWater your Bird of Paradise when the soil volume is 50% dry. Water until liquid flows through the drainage hole at the bottom of the pot and discard any water that has accumulated in the saucer. The Bird of Paradise prefers a humid environment. WebMar 29, 2024 · Prune a bird of paradise plant by cutting back dead foliage, deadheading flowers, removing suckers, trimming unruly growth and selectively pruning its stalks.
